Is a MD a Masters?

MD is a Masters/Postgraduate degree. A candidate becomes eligible for MD only after successfully completing a MBBS degree. Some countries consider a MD degree a professional doctorate for surgeons and physicians (i.e U.S.A and, Phillipines). MD degrees are typically completed in 2 years.

Is there such a thing as a MD-MS program?

An MD–MS program is a dual degree graduate school program awarding both a Doctor of Medicine (MD) and a Master of Science (MS) degree. How long does it take to get MD and MS?

Requirements for the combined MD and master’s degrees are equivalent to those of the separate degrees of the Doctor of Medicine of the School of Medicine and the specific Master of Science degree at a particular campus. The dual degree program can usually be completed within five to six years.
